1. Solid Color Sweatshirts

Why Choose Solid Colors?

Solid color sweatshirts provide a classic, versatile base that pairs easily with any outfit. From neutrals like black, grey, and beige to bold hues like red and royal blue, these sweatshirts allow for endless styling options.

Styling Tip

Pair solid sweatshirts with patterned bottoms or statement accessories for a balanced and eye-catching look.

2. Tie-Dye Sweatshirts

Trendy and Unique

Tie-dye sweatshirts bring a playful, artistic vibe to casual wear. Their colorful swirls and patterns make each piece unique, perfect for expressing individuality.

Styling Tip

Keep the rest of your outfit simple to let the tie-dye sweatshirt stand out as the focal point.

3. Striped Sweatshirts

Classic with a Twist

Stripes offer a timeless look with a bit of flair. Whether thin pinstripes or bold racing stripes, these sweatshirts add visual interest without overwhelming the outfit.

Styling Tip

Pair striped sweatshirts with solid jeans or shorts for a clean and stylish appearance.

4. Graphic Print Sweatshirts

Expressive and Bold

Graphic prints range from logos and slogans to artistic designs, allowing you to showcase personality and interests. They are perfect for making a statement or adding edge to your casual look.

Styling Tip

Choose graphics that resonate with your style, and balance with neutral pants or skirts.

5. Animal Print Sweatshirts

Fierce and Fashion-Forward

Animal prints like leopard, zebra, or snake patterns are a trendy alternative that adds a wild, chic edge to your outfit without being as busy as camouflage.

Styling Tip

Pair animal print sweatshirts with solid bottoms and minimal accessories to avoid clashing.

6. Color-Blocked Sweatshirts

Modern and Stylish

Color-blocking uses large blocks of contrasting colors to create a bold visual effect. These sweatshirts are perfect for those who want a contemporary twist on classic casual wear.

Styling Tip

Coordinate your color-block sweatshirt with one of the colors in the pattern for shoes or accessories.

7. Heathered or Marled Sweatshirts

Subtle Texture and Depth

Heathered sweatshirts mix different yarn colors for a textured, speckled look. This adds visual depth without overwhelming patterns, making them a great everyday option.

Styling Tip

Pair with jeans and sneakers for a laid-back, effortlessly cool vibe.

8. Tie-Waist or Cropped Sweatshirts

Trendy Cuts for Style

Sweatshirts with unique cuts like cropped lengths or tie-waist details offer a fresh silhouette while maintaining comfort.

Styling Tip

Pair cropped sweatshirts with high-waisted jeans or skirts to balance proportions.
